Perl under Unix happily slurps the entire Mac file. I'm playing with a version that 'buffers' the entire input stream rather than handling line-by-line in all cases. For extremely large files this may break if you run out of resources, but it seems pretty fast and means I handle all cases consistently. Josh On Thu, 28 Mar 2002, Wade Johnson wrote: > I think the 'g' breaks '$' processing because Unix would read the > whole Mac file in as a single line. (No "\n" characters.) This brings > up another useful point, if Mac files are read in as a single line, > then the 'g' option would be _required_ in order to process all lines. > > Probably worth a check to see if Perl under Unix would actually read > a whole Mac file in in one slurp. > > The 'g' should not, in general, have any effect on whitespace. > However, the [$dos]+ would gobble up extra empty lines from a mac > file, because the whole file is loaded at once. > > G. Isn't [$dos$mac$unix]+ going to match the same as [$dos]+? > > Yes. > > > 2. Do you need 'g'? > > I think this comes as a matter of taste. I generally like to globally > replace strings of returns with a single new line. Including the 'g' > switch compresses extra white space. Dropping the 'g' switch preserves > extra white space. At least I see this when importing mac2unix. > > > 3. Can anyone benchmark whether s/[$dos]+$/$myPlatform/o is faster than > > s/[$dos]+/$myPlatform/o? It seems like it ought to be, but my efforts > > haven't proven it. > > I do not know if it runs faster, but the added '$' in the regular expression > breaks the import I describe above when importing mac text with streams of > returns. > > Josh > > > > > Brad > > > > > > On Wed, 27 Mar 2002, Joshua Polterock wrote: > > > > > > > > On Wed, 27 Mar 2002, William R Ward wrote: > > > > > > > Programming by committee!
